How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Corral City?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Corral City Studio Apartments | $1,358 | $845 | $2,406 |
Corral City 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,645 | $553 | $4,697 |
Corral City 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,189 | $661 | $6,181 |
Corral City 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,857 | $767 | $8,506 |
Corral City 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,824 | $1,824 | $1,824 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Corral City Apartments with Hardwood Floors
What is the Cheapest Hardwood Floors apartment in Corral City?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Corral City with Hardwood Floors is at Prairie Hollow Apartments listed at $860.
How much is the average rent for Corral City Apartments with Hardwood Floors?
The average rent for a Apartment in Corral City with Hardwood Floors is $2,179.
What is the largest Corral City Apartment for rent with Hardwood Floors?
Today's Apartment with Hardwood Floors and the most square footage in Corral City is a 2,030 square feet unit starting from $1,311 at Westvale.
What is the average size for Corral City Apartments for rent with Hardwood Floors?
The average size for a rental with Hardwood Floors in Corral City is currently at 678 sq ft.
